How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Moonshine Hill?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Moonshine Hill Studio Apartments | $1,755 | $1,710 | $1,800 |
| Moonshine Hill 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,138 | $825 | $1,884 |
| Moonshine Hill 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,460 | $1,156 | $2,613 |
| Moonshine Hill 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,556 | $1,380 | $1,926 |
| Moonshine Hill 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,610 | $1,610 | $1,610 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Moonshine Hill
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Moonshine Hill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Moonshine Hill ranges from $825 to $1,884 with an average monthly rent of $1,138.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Moonshine Hill c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Moonshine Hill range from $1,156 to $2,613.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,460.
How expensive are Moonshine Hill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 12 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Moonshine Hill on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,380 to $1,926 - averaging $1,556 for the location.
